Frequently Asked Questions about Tates Creek

What type of rentals are currently available in Tates Creek?

There are currently 44 Apartments for Rent in Tates Creek, KY with pricing that ranges from $980 to $1,500. There are also 6 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Tates Creek ranging from $1,195 to $2,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Tates Creek?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Tates Creek ranges from $1,195 to $2,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,633.
